Are you presenting > yourself in the best > way to attract the person whom you like? > > In jyotish, there is a principle called "drishti" > and "argala", which > generally mean the things that a person can do to > improve a > particular area in life. For example, if you want > to get married you > would want to strengthen the 7th house, the field of > marriage. > Indirectly, you can do this by: > > 1. Making yourself presentable (an area of the > first house) which > will reflect favorably to your 7th house. This is > the principle > of "drishti" or aspect of houses. > > 2. Make yourself be aware of Love by giving love > and be in love > (this is the field of the 5th house). By doing so > you will attract > the love whom you desire. This is the principle of > argala. > > 3. Having a career which is the field of Karma or > the 10th house to > support the woman and family you want. > > 4. Having friends (the field of the 11th house) who > can help you > find the woman you want. The 11th house is a > trikona house to the > 7th house. Thus, having friends will increase your > chances of > finding your mate. > > 5. By being charitable. Why?
